Taxman targets sporting events

Inspectors from Her Majesty’s Revenue and Customs will also be heading down to south London over the next few weeks. This is because they will be clamping down on people who rent out flats and houses for up to £15,000 a week to tennis fans and stars – but fail to declare the income.

Knight Frank says that five bedroom houses in Wimbledon are renting for between £8,000 and £15,000 a week this year. Some local residents are also renting out their drives for car parking, which this year is on offer for between £10 and £30 per car.

Trading standards officers will be looking for illegal traders and HMRC will be looking for people who have received money from them.
